Which carbonate rock forms from coral reefs?

Which carbonate rock forms from coral reefs? There are many types of limestone because of the variety of conditions under which it is produced. Coral reefs are examples of limestone produced in the form of the skeletons of the coral invertebrate animals. Calcium-carbonate secreting algae live with the corals and help to cement the structures together.

What rocks form in coral reefs? The type of rock that the coral skeletons build is called limestone. Limestone has been forming in Earth’s oceans for more than 400 million years. Limestone deposits that began as coral reefs provide evidence of how Earth’s surface and environment has changed.

What is calcium carbonate in coral reefs? The calcium carbonate (aragonite) skeletons of stony corals are the main building blocks of the reef structure and provide food, shelter, and substrate for a myriad of other organisms.

How are carbonate reefs formed? Reefs form when free swimming coral larvae attach to rocks, and other submerged hard surfaces developing into polyps and maturely formed coral. … Aragonite is similar to carbonate and is also be found in reefs. Carbonate reefs usually form in shallow, warm, clear marine environments.

How much of carbon footprint is made by vehicles?

A typical passenger vehicle emits about 4.6 metric tons of carbon dioxide per year. This assumes the average gasoline vehicle on the road today has a fuel economy of about 22.0 miles per gallon and drives around 11,500 miles per year. Every gallon of gasoline burned creates about 8,887 grams of CO2.

How long does carbon monoxide stay in your blood?

Won’t the carbon monoxide leave the body naturally? The half-life of carboxyhemoglobin in fresh air is approximately 4 hours. To completely flush the carbon monoxide from the body requires several hours, valuable time when additional damage can occur.

What happens when calcium carbonate react with hydrochloric acid?

Like all metal carbonates, calcium carbonate reacts with acidic solutions to produce carbon dioxide gas. It is this reaction that is responsible for limestone fizzing when dilute hydrochloric acid is placed on its surface.

What do cam plants use for carbon fixation?

CAM plants are known for their capacity to fix carbon dioxide at night, using PEP carboxylase as the primary carboxylating enzyme and the accumulation of malate (which is made by the enzyme malate dehydrogenase) in the large vacuoles of their cells.

How to destroy carbon dioxide?

CO₂ removal can be done in two ways. The first is by enhancing carbon storage in natural ecosystems, such as planting more forests or storing more carbon in soil. The second is by using direct air capture (DAC) technology that strips CO₂ from the ambient air, then either stores it underground or turns it into products.

How many carbons and hydrogens are in cholesterol?

Cholesterol is a wax-like compound consisting of 27 carbon atoms, 46 hydrogen atoms, and one oxygen atom. It is present in the cell membranes of all living organisms, but at different quantities: the wax-like properties of the stuff make it a useful stiffener for cell membranes at a variety of temperatures.

Is carbon dioxide have a dipole force?

Carbon dioxide does not have dipole-dipole forces due to symmetry of the dipoles found in the molecule as a result of the polar bonds. Carbon dioxide is not a polar molecule despite its polar bonds. Carbon dioxide also does not have hydrogen bond forces because it is a nonpolar molecule.

Can a gas range cause carbon monoxide poisoning?

Kitchen ranges are required to produce no more than 800 parts per million (ppm) carbon monoxide in an air-free sample of the flue gases. Continued operation of a kitchen range producing 800 ppm in a tight house without extra ventilation will cause carbon monoxide levels to rise quickly to unacceptable levels.
